Qin Xuda is the Professor of Mechanical Engineering at Tianjin University (TJU). His research spans difficult-cutting materials processing. He also cares for the technology research of aircraft assembly system.His research interests include difficult-to-cut materials processing, and damage mechanisms in machining CFRP. He is the project leaders of some national research grants. He is widely published in the leading scholarly journals in mechanical engineering. Professor Qin teaches the course of FUNDAMENTALS OF MACHINE MANUFACTURING TECHNOLOGY in TJU.
